AceShowbiz - Sandra Bullock will be present at the Metropolitan Museum of Art's annual Costume Institute gala in New York City and that may not be good news for all the guests there. In a newly released trailer for "Ocean's 8", Bullock's Debbie Ocean will execute a big heist, which she has planned for more than five years since she was in prison, the night the star-studded event takes place.

Debbie, a convicted felon, is the sister of Danny Ocean (George Clooney) of the "Ocean's 11" movie series. After released from prison, she gathers her team of crime experts, including Lou (Cate Blanchett), Amita (Mindy Kaling), Rose (Helena Bonham Carter), Tammy (Sarah Paulson), Constance (Awkwafina) and Nine Ball (Rihanna).

Anne Hathaway plays Daphne Kluger, who gets the privilege to wear a $150 million diamond necklace at the bash and will be the target. However, judging from the title which mentions the number of the team members as 8, Daphne is likely the eighth member of the team.

Four-time Academy Award-nominated director Gary Ross ("The Hunger Games") is directing "Ocean's 8" with the script provided by Olivia Milch. Steven Soderbergh, who directed the original "Ocean's" trilogy, is involved as executive producer.

While Clooney, whose character Danny is related to Bullock's Debbie, is not expected to return for the all-female spin-off, Matt Damon and Carl Reiner will reprise their roles as Linus Caldwell and Saul Bloom, respectively, from the "Ocean's" trilogy in cameo roles.

Dakota Fanning has an undisclosed role, while Anna Wintour, Kim Kardashian, Maria Sharapova, Kendall Jenner, Katie Holmes, Olivia Munn, Adriana Lima, Hailey Baldwin, Serena Williams, Kylie Jenner and more will make cameo appearances in the film.

The heist movie is scheduled to be released in the U.S. on June 8.
